What Actually Causes Post-Travel Swelling?
Before evaluating any supplement, it's worth understanding the mechanism behind the puffiness.
When you sit in a cramped airplane seat for four, eight, or twelve hours, several physiological processes converge to create swelling — particularly in the lower legs and ankles:
1. Gravity and immobility Your leg muscles act as a pump for blood and fluid returning upward toward the heart. When those muscles are inactive for hours, hydrostatic pressure builds in the capillaries of your lower limbs. Fluid leaks into the surrounding tissue. This is gravitational edema — a well-understood, common phenomenon.
2. Reduced cabin pressure Commercial aircraft cabins are pressurized to the equivalent of roughly 6,000–8,000 feet of altitude. This mild hypoxic environment can cause slight vasodilation and increased vascular permeability — meaning capillaries become slightly "leakier," contributing to fluid accumulation.
3. Dehydration Cabin air humidity typically runs below 20%. Dehydration paradoxically causes the body to retain fluid as a compensatory response.
4. Salt and food choices during travel Airport food and in-flight meals are notoriously high in sodium. High sodium intake drives water retention in the extracellular space.
5. Prolonged sitting posture Seated posture places sustained pressure on the femoral vein and popliteal vein behind the knee, partially impeding venous return.
The result? Fluid pools in the interstitial space of your lower legs and ankles. Your shoes feel tight. Your socks leave impressions in your skin. You feel sluggish.
This is the context in which lymph drainage supplements are marketed — and it's important context, because this process is primarily venous and gravitational, not a failure of the lymphatic system per se.
Is Post-Flight Swelling a Lymph Problem — or Something Else?
This is one of the most important questions real users ask, and it's rarely answered honestly in marketing copy.
The lymphatic system is a secondary circulatory network that collects excess interstitial fluid (called lymph), filters it through lymph nodes, and returns it to the bloodstream. When this system fails — due to surgery, infection, radiation, or congenital abnormalities — the result is lymphedema: a chronic, progressive condition characterized by fibrosis, protein-rich swelling, and lasting tissue changes.
Post-travel swelling is not lymphedema.
For the vast majority of healthy travelers, post-flight ankle puffiness is simple dependent edema — a temporary fluid accumulation driven by gravity, immobility, and venous pooling. The lymphatic system is doing its job; it's just overwhelmed by the sheer volume of fluid filtered in from overpressured capillaries.
This distinction matters enormously when evaluating supplements. Products marketed as "lymphatic drainage" supplements are mostly selling botanicals with mild diuretic, anti-inflammatory, or venotonic properties. They may help move excess fluid — but calling this "lymphatic drainage" is a significant marketing stretch.
Important: Severe, persistent, or asymmetric leg swelling after travel warrants medical evaluation. Deep vein thrombosis (DVT) is a rare but serious complication of long-haul travel. If swelling is accompanied by pain, warmth, redness, or doesn't resolve within 24–48 hours, see a doctor.
What Is a Lymph Drainage Supplement, Anyway?
A "lymph drainage supplement" is typically a blend of herbs, bioflavonoids, enzymes, and/or trace nutrients sold in capsule, tablet, or liquid form with claims related to:
- Supporting lymphatic flow
- Reducing puffiness or water retention
- Promoting circulation
- Reducing inflammation
Common product categories include:
- Flavonoid-based blends (hesperidin, diosmin, rutin) — derived from citrus and other plants, these have genuine clinical backing for chronic venous insufficiency
- Herbal diuretic formulas (dandelion leaf, cleavers, burdock root) — promote fluid excretion via kidney filtration
- Enzyme formulas (bromelain, serrapeptase) — proteolytic enzymes with anti-inflammatory properties
- Combination "detox" formulas — mixed herb blends with variable evidence and often proprietary dosing

Here's an honest ingredient-by-ingredient breakdown based on current research through 2026.
Diosmin and Hesperidin (Citrus Bioflavonoids)
What it is: A pair of flavonoids derived from citrus peel, frequently formulated together (Daflon is the best-known pharmaceutical version).
What the research shows: This combination has the strongest legitimate clinical backing of any "lymphatic" or venous supplement. It is FDA-approved in the EU for chronic venous disease and has multiple randomized controlled trials demonstrating reductions in leg swelling, heaviness, and nighttime cramps associated with venous insufficiency.
A 2024 randomized crossover trial published in PMC examined monoglucosyl hesperidin (a modified, more bioavailable form) in healthy adults. While the primary full-cohort result was negative, a statistically significant or near-significant finding emerged in the subgroup of adults with no regular exercise habit: thoracic duct diameter increased, suggesting improved lymphatic transport. The researchers noted this was a preliminary subgroup finding, not a confirmed clinical result — but it represents the best recent mechanistic evidence linking hesperidin to actual lymphatic function.
Bottom line for travel swelling: Diosmin/hesperidin has good evidence for venous insufficiency-related swelling. Evidence specifically for post-travel edema in healthy travelers is limited but reasonably extrapolatable given the mechanisms involved.
Typical effective dosage: 500–1000 mg diosmin + 100–200 mg hesperidin per day (pharmaceutical-grade studies used 450/50 mg twice daily of the Daflon formulation).
Bromelain
What it is: A proteolytic enzyme derived from pineapple stem.
What the research shows: Bromelain has well-documented anti-inflammatory and mild anti-edema properties, particularly studied in the context of post-surgical swelling, sports injuries, and sinusitis. It reduces pro-inflammatory prostaglandins and appears to enhance plasmin activity, which may help break down fibrin deposits in swollen tissue.
A 2022 PMC review on dietary supplements in lymphedema noted one animal-model signal for a compound containing hydroxytyrosol, hesperidin, spermidine, and vitamin A, and acknowledged broader anti-inflammatory ingredients including bromelain, but concluded that overall human evidence remains limited. This review is frequently misquoted in supplement marketing to suggest stronger backing than actually exists.
Bottom line for travel swelling: Bromelain is a reasonable anti-inflammatory adjunct with some tissue edema reduction activity. Don't expect dramatic results, but it's unlikely to cause harm in most people.
Typical dosage: 500–2000 GDU (gelatin digesting units) per day, taken on an empty stomach for best absorption.
Dandelion Leaf (Taraxacum officinale)
What it is: A common weed whose leaf has been used as a food and traditional diuretic for centuries.
What the research shows: One small human pilot study (Razzack et al., 2011) found that dandelion leaf extract increased urinary frequency and volume in healthy volunteers. This is genuinely diuretic activity. However, studies on dandelion specifically for leg edema or post-travel swelling are absent from the literature.
Mechanism for swelling: As a mild diuretic, dandelion leaf may help the kidneys excrete excess sodium and water, which could reduce the volume of fluid available to pool in interstitial spaces.
Bottom line: Mild, plausible mechanism. No direct evidence for travel swelling. Notably, dandelion leaf provides potassium (unlike pharmaceutical diuretics that deplete it), which is a meaningful advantage.
Typical dosage: 500–1500 mg dried leaf equivalent per day.
Cleavers (Galium aparine)
What it is: A climbing herb used historically as a "lymphatic tonic" in Western herbal medicine.
What the research shows: Essentially absent from clinical trial literature. Cleavers appears repeatedly in herbal lymph formulas based on traditional use and the presence of iridoids and tannins, but peer-reviewed human data are nonexistent.
Bottom line: Purely traditional use; no clinical evidence for post-travel swelling.
Burdock Root (Arctium lappa)
What it is: A root vegetable and traditional herb used in East Asian and Western herbalism, often included in "detox" or lymphatic formulas.
What the research shows: Burdock contains inulin, polyphenols, and chlorogenic acid. Some in vitro and animal studies suggest anti-inflammatory and mild diuretic activity. No human trials specifically on edema or lymphatic function exist.
Bottom line: Plausible traditional inclusion; no direct clinical evidence.
Horse Chestnut Seed Extract (Aesculus hippocastanum)
What it is: An extract standardized to aescin (escin), a saponin with venotonic properties.
What the research shows: This is actually one of the better-evidenced herbs for leg swelling specifically. A Cochrane review found horse chestnut seed extract to be more effective than placebo for symptoms of chronic venous insufficiency, including leg edema. Aescin reduces capillary permeability and has demonstrable anti-inflammatory activity.
Bottom line for travel swelling: Strong indirect evidence via venous insufficiency research. A legitimate candidate for post-travel swelling via tightening "leaky" capillaries.
Typical dosage: 300 mg twice daily, standardized to 50 mg aescin per dose.
Butcher's Broom (Ruscus aculeatus)
What it is: A Mediterranean shrub whose rhizome contains ruscogenins — steroidal saponins with venotonic and vasoconstrictive properties.
What the research shows: Multiple small randomized trials support butcher's broom for chronic venous insufficiency symptoms including leg heaviness and ankle swelling. It acts by constricting smooth muscle in vein walls, improving venous tone and return.
Bottom line: One of the more evidence-backed botanical ingredients for gravitational leg edema — though still primarily studied in chronic conditions, not acute travel edema.
Grape Seed Extract (OPCs / Proanthocyanidins)
What it is: Oligomeric proanthocyanidins (OPCs) extracted from grape seeds.
What the research shows: Several small trials have shown grape seed extract reduces leg swelling and edema associated with chronic venous insufficiency and mild post-surgical edema. A 1999 pilot RCT specifically in air travelers found that those taking a grape seed extract (Leucoselect + Pycnogenol) had significantly less ankle swelling than placebo — one of the few direct "travel edema" supplement trials in the literature.
Bottom line: Arguably has the most direct evidence for the specific use case of flight-related ankle swelling. Worth prioritizing in a formula.
Typical dosage: 100–300 mg per day (standardized to minimum 95% OPCs).
Pycnogenol (Pine Bark Extract)
What it is: A proprietary extract from French maritime pine bark, rich in OPCs similar to grape seed extract.
What the research shows: The same Pycnogenol trial mentioned above (Belcaro et al., 1999) is one of the most-cited pieces of direct evidence in this space. A follow-up study (Belcaro et al., 2004) also found Pycnogenol reduced ankle swelling in long-haul travelers, though both studies were authored by researchers with financial ties to the manufacturer — a limitation worth noting.
Bottom line: Direct evidence for the target use case, but with industry funding caveats.
Vitamin B6 (Pyridoxine)
What it is: A B-vitamin often included in "water retention" formulas.
What the research shows: B6 has been studied for premenstrual water retention with mixed results. No direct evidence for travel-related swelling.
Bottom line: Low individual evidence; may contribute to mild diuretic effect in some individuals.

What to look for in the best formula:
✅ Transparent labeling — actual milligrams listed, not proprietary blends that hide dosing ✅ Evidence-backed ingredients — prioritize diosmin/hesperidin, horse chestnut (aescin), OPCs/Pycnogenol, butcher's broom, and/or bromelain ✅ Third-party testing — USP, NSF, or Informed Sport verification ✅ Realistic marketing — avoid brands claiming to "detox" your lymphatic system or cure lymphedema ✅ Reasonable dosage instructions — not just one capsule of "lymph blend" containing dozens of ingredients at trace doses
Ingredients to be cautious about:
⚠️ Long proprietary blends with no individual doses disclosed ⚠️ Claims of "draining toxins" with no specificity ⚠️ Formulas that include diuretic herbs at doses high enough to cause electrolyte imbalance ⚠️ Any product claiming to treat or prevent DVT — this requires medical supervision
The best lymph drainage supplement for post travel swelling will realistically position itself as a supportive tool for mild gravitational edema — not as a medical treatment.

Before and After: What Results Look Like on a Realistic Timeline
Searching for lymph drainage supplement for post travel swelling before after content reveals a consistent marketing trope: side-by-side ankle photos. Some are compelling. Most are uncontrolled, unverified, and confounded by a dozen variables.
Here's what a realistic before/after progression looks like based on the evidence:
Scenario A: Healthy Traveler, Mild Swelling
Before: Ankles moderately puffy after 8-hour flight, shoes feel snug, legs feel heavy.
Day 1–2 post-flight (with no supplement): Swelling typically resolves naturally with normal ambulation and sleep. Most healthy adults lose post-flight edema within 12–24 hours.
With a diosmin/hesperidin or OPC supplement: Some users report faster resolution — swelling notably reduced within 4–8 hours versus overnight. This is plausible given the venotonic mechanisms, though not proven in controlled post-travel trials.
Preventive use (taken day before + day of flight): The Pycnogenol studies showing reduced ankle circumference after long-haul flights suggest a real preventive benefit — but effect size was modest (approximately 40–50% less ankle swelling increase compared to placebo in one study).
Scenario B: Traveler with Chronic Venous Insufficiency
Before: Significant daily swelling, heaviness, aching — significantly worsened by travel.
After 8–12 weeks of consistent diosmin/hesperidin: Multiple clinical trials show meaningful reductions in these symptoms. Post-travel flares may be less severe.
Scenario C: Person Expecting a "Lymph Detox"
Before: Puffy face, ankles, generalized feeling of "bloating."
After: Mild improvement possibly noted, attributed to the supplement, but confounded by concurrent dietary changes, increased water intake, and movement — common when someone starts a "health program."
The honest before/after: Modest, realistic improvement in acute dependent edema. Not a dramatic transformation. Not a cure for lymphedema. Most effective as part of a multi-pronged approach including hydration, movement, and compression.

This is one of the most searched questions around lymph drainage supplement for post travel swelling — and the answer varies significantly by ingredient type.
Acute Use (Taking for a Specific Flight)
| Ingredient | Onset of Effect | Notes | |---|---|---| | Diosmin/Hesperidin | 2–4 hours for acute vascular effects | Best taken 1–2 days before + day of travel | | Horse Chestnut (Aescin) | 4–8 hours | Some studies used pre-flight dosing | | OPC/Pycnogenol | 2–6 hours | Belcaro studies used dosing starting 2–3 days before flight | | Bromelain | 1–3 hours (anti-inflammatory) | Take on empty stomach; acute anti-inflammatory activity | | Dandelion Leaf | 2–5 hours (diuretic) | Urinary effect within hours; not ideal mid-flight |
Preventive/Loading Protocol
For the best lymph drainage supplement for post travel swelling results timeline, most evidence supports a loading approach:
- 3 days before travel: Begin daily supplementation
- Day of travel: Take morning dose 1–2 hours before boarding
- During flight: Stay hydrated; avoid taking diuretic-heavy formulas mid-flight (increased urinary frequency is inconvenient at altitude)
- Post-flight: Continue for 1–2 days to support resolution
For Chronic/Repeated Use
Bioflavonoids like diosmin/hesperidin reach steady-state effects after 2–4 weeks of consistent daily use in chronic venous insufficiency studies. For frequent travelers, consistent daily supplementation may provide a baseline reduction in edema susceptibility.
A lymph drainage supplement for post travel swelling timeline, realistically:
- Acute single flight: Possible modest reduction in swelling magnitude — not elimination
- Preventive loading protocol (3 days before): Better results based on available evidence
- Chronic daily use for frequent travelers: Cumulative benefit possible over 4–8 weeks
Dosage Guide: How to Take These Supplements Correctly
Getting the dosage right matters significantly — this is where many products underdeliver because they include ingredients at sub-therapeutic doses.
A lymph drainage supplement for post travel swelling dosage guide by ingredient:
Diosmin / Diosmin-Hesperidin
- Standard dosage: 900 mg diosmin + 100 mg hesperidin daily (the Daflon 1000 formulation)
- Alternative: 450 mg diosmin + 50 mg hesperidin, twice daily
- For travel: Begin 2–3 days before travel; continue through trip
- With food: Yes — best absorbed with meals
- Duration: Can be used continuously; no established upper limit for short-term use
Horse Chestnut Seed Extract
- Standard dosage: 300 mg twice daily, standardized to 50 mg aescin per dose (= 100 mg aescin/day)
- Maximum: 150 mg aescin/day — do not exceed; higher doses increase GI side effect risk
- For travel: Begin 3–5 days before travel
- With food: Always — aescin can cause nausea on an empty stomach
OPC / Grape Seed Extract
- Standard dosage: 150–300 mg per day (standardized to ≥95% OPCs)
- For travel (Belcaro protocol): 200 mg/day beginning 2 days before, day of, and 2 days after travel
- With food: Either way; GI-friendly for most users
Pycnogenol (Pine Bark Extract)
- Standard dosage: 100–200 mg per day
- For travel: 100 mg three times daily in Belcaro travel study
- With food: Recommended
Bromelain
- Standard dosage: 500–2000 GDU per day
- For anti-edema effect: Take on empty stomach (30–60 minutes before meals)
- If taken with food: Activity is primarily digestive rather than systemic anti-inflammatory
- For travel: Take on empty stomach 1–2 hours before boarding; repeat evening of flight
Dandelion Leaf
- Standard dosage: 500–1500 mg dried leaf equivalent per day
- Timing note: Diuretic effect means increased urination — time this carefully relative to flight (more useful pre-flight and post-flight than during)
- Avoid: High doses if on diuretic medications or ACE inhibitors
Butcher's Broom
- Standard dosage: 150–300 mg per day standardized extract (7–11% ruscogenins)
- For travel: Begin 3–5 days before travel
Key dosage principle for travel use: Most supplement products in this category significantly under-dose their ingredients relative to the clinical research. A product containing "50 mg horse chestnut" in a blend is delivering roughly 1/12th of the studied effective dose. Reading labels critically — and preferring single-ingredient or transparent-label products — significantly improves your chance of a real result.

This comparison matters because one of the most common reader questions is whether a supplement is equivalent to, better than, or a replacement for other interventions.
Manual Lymphatic Drainage (MLD)
A 2024 KCI study found that manual lymphatic drainage significantly reduced work-related leg edema and pain in physical therapists — a group experiencing occupational lower-limb swelling comparable in mechanism to travel-related gravitational edema. Both swelling and pain were significantly reduced following MLD sessions.
MLD is a specialized massage technique performed by trained therapists (or using simplified self-massage techniques). It physically moves lymph fluid through specific strokes along lymphatic pathways.
For post-travel swelling: MLD is likely the most directly effective intervention — but it requires access to a trained practitioner or learning self-MLD technique. It's impractical mid-flight.
Compression Socks / Stockings
Compression garments work by applying graduated external pressure to the lower leg, mechanically counteracting the capillary filtration pressure that drives fluid into interstitial tissue. Multiple randomized trials confirm that compression socks (15–30 mmHg graduated compression) significantly reduce flight-related ankle swelling.
Evidence quality: High — multiple independent RCTs, no commercial conflicts of interest endemic to this category.
Practicality: Excellent — you wear them on the plane.
Limitations: Discomfort in heat; some people find them difficult to put on; do not address the systemic fluid retention component.
Lymph Drainage Supplement
Evidence quality: Moderate for select ingredients (diosmin, horse chestnut, OPCs) in chronic venous insufficiency; limited but present for acute travel edema (Pycnogenol studies); absent or very weak for most herbal "lymph tonic" ingredients.
Practicality: High — easy to take; no discomfort; can be taken preventively.
Limitations: Modest effect size; product quality is highly variable; diuretic formulas can increase cabin dehydration risk.
The Honest Comparison
| Intervention | Evidence for Travel Swelling | Practicality | Cost | |---|---|---|---| | Compression socks (20–30 mmHg) | ⭐⭐⭐⭐⭐ | ⭐⭐⭐⭐ | Low | | Walking the aisle + calf exercises | ⭐⭐⭐⭐ | ⭐⭐⭐⭐⭐ | Free | | Hydration (avoiding alcohol/caffeine) | ⭐⭐⭐⭐ | ⭐⭐⭐⭐⭐ | Free | | Diosmin/Hesperidin supplement | ⭐⭐⭐ | ⭐⭐⭐⭐⭐ | Moderate | | OPC / Pycnogenol supplement | ⭐⭐⭐ | ⭐⭐⭐⭐⭐ | Moderate | | Horse Chestnut supplement | ⭐⭐⭐ | ⭐⭐⭐⭐⭐ | Low–Moderate | | Generic "lymph tonic" herb blend | ⭐ | ⭐⭐⭐⭐⭐ | Moderate | | Professional MLD | ⭐⭐⭐⭐ (post-travel) | ⭐⭐ | High |
The smartest strategy: Compression socks + adequate hydration + calf exercises during flight, plus an evidence-based bioflavonoid supplement as a preventive adjunct. Not a supplement instead of the first three.
Side Effects, Safety, and Drug Interactions
General Safety
For most healthy adults, short-term use of bioflavonoid or botanical supplements for travel swelling is well-tolerated. However, several specific cautions apply.
Ingredient-Specific Side Effects
Diosmin/Hesperidin:
- Generally very well tolerated
- Mild GI upset possible (nausea, diarrhea) at higher doses
- Rare: headache
Horse Chestnut (Aescin):
- GI irritation is the most common side effect — always take with food
- Raw (unprocessed) horse chestnut contains esculin, which is toxic; only use standardized seed extract products
- Avoid in liver disease, kidney disease, pregnancy, and breastfeeding
Bromelain:
- Increased bleeding risk — do not take with anticoagulants (warfarin, aspirin, clopidogrel) without medical supervision
- Can increase absorption of certain antibiotics (amoxicillin, tetracycline)
- Allergic reactions possible in people allergic to pineapple
Dandelion Leaf:
- Diuretic effect — potential for electrolyte disturbance at high doses
- Interact with diuretic medications (additive effect)
- Potential interaction with lithium (reduced renal clearance)
- Avoid in people with bile duct obstruction or acute gallbladder inflammation
Butcher's Broom:
- Generally well tolerated
- Theoretical interaction with alpha-blockers (additive vasoconstrictive effect)
- Avoid in pregnancy and hypertension without medical guidance
OPC / Pycnogenol / Grape Seed Extract:
- Very well tolerated
- Mild antiplatelet activity — theoretical additive risk with blood thinners
- Can lower blood pressure slightly — note if on antihypertensives
Who Should Consult a Doctor First
- Anyone on anticoagulant or antiplatelet medications
- People with chronic kidney or liver disease
- Those with diagnosed venous disease, lymphedema, or heart failure
- Pregnant or breastfeeding women
- People on medications for hypertension, heart conditions, or diabetes
- Anyone whose post-travel swelling is persistent, painful, asymmetric, or accompanied by other symptoms
Frequently Asked Questions
Q: Do lymph drainage supplements actually work for post-travel swelling?
A: Partially — and with important nuance. Select ingredients (diosmin/hesperidin, horse chestnut, OPCs) have genuine evidence for reducing venous-related leg edema. The Pycnogenol flight studies specifically showed reduced ankle swelling in air travelers. However, most "lymphatic drainage" branded supplements rely on traditional herbal ingredients with limited or no clinical evidence specifically for travel swelling. Results are modest, individual, and best when supplements are used alongside compression and movement — not instead of them.
Q: Is post-flight swelling a lymph problem or just fluid retention?
A: Primarily a venous/gravitational issue — not true lymphedema. Post-travel ankle puffiness is dependent edema from immobility and gravitational pressure on capillaries, causing fluid to leak into interstitial tissue. The lymphatic system is involved in clearing this fluid, but it's not the primary driver of the problem.
Q: Are there any peer-reviewed trials on lymph drainage supplements specifically for flight swelling?
A: Yes, but limited. The Belcaro et al. studies on Pycnogenol in long-haul travelers are the most directly relevant. Available evidence through 2024–2026 does not include peer-reviewed trials on generic "lymphatic drainage" herbal blends specifically for flight swelling. The 2024 monoglucosyl hesperidin crossover trial showed interesting subgroup signals for lymph vessel diameter but was not a flight-swelling study.
Q: What is the best time to take a lymph drainage supplement for travel?
A: Begin 2–3 days before travel for the best preventive effect. Take a morning dose on travel day. Avoid high-dose diuretic formulas during the flight itself due to dehydration risk at altitude.
Q: Can these supplements prevent DVT on long-haul flights?
A: No evidence supports this claim, and this would require medical treatment. Supplements should never be used as a substitute for medical DVT prophylaxis in high-risk individuals. If you have a personal or family history of blood clots, talk to your doctor before long-haul travel.
Q: Are these supplements different from taking a regular diuretic (water pill)?
A: Yes, meaningfully. Pharmaceutical diuretics (furosemide, hydrochlorothiazide) work through kidney mechanisms to eliminate sodium and water from the body and can cause significant electrolyte imbalance. Most herbal diuretics (dandelion, cleavers) are far milder. Bioflavonoid supplements (diosmin, OPCs, horse chestnut) don't work primarily as diuretics — they work by improving venous tone and reducing capillary permeability, which is a more targeted mechanism for gravitational edema.
Q: How long should post-travel swelling last normally?
A: For most healthy adults, post-flight ankle swelling resolves within 12–24 hours of normal ambulation and rest. If swelling persists beyond 48 hours, is asymmetric (one leg only), painful, warm, or red, seek medical evaluation to rule out DVT or other pathology.
Q: Will these supplements help with puffiness after long car or train trips?
A: Yes — the mechanism is identical (gravitational, immobility-driven dependent edema). The same supplements and strategies apply.
Q: What's the difference between supplements sold on Amazon vs. pharmaceutical-grade products like Daflon?
A: Daflon (micronized purified flavonoid fraction — 90% diosmin + 10% hesperidin in micronized form for enhanced bioavailability) is a pharmaceutical-grade product with manufacturing standards, dose verification, and a robust evidence base. Many Amazon products contain similar ingredients but with unverified bioavailability, variable dosing, and no pharmaceutical oversight. Look for third-party certified products and fully transparent labeling to minimize quality risk.

Searching for the best lymph drainage supplement for post travel swelling can quickly lead you into a sea of overpromising marketing — brands invoking "lymphatic detox," miracle before/after photos, and breathless claims about clearing cellular waste.
Here's what the research actually supports as of 2026:
What works:
- Compression socks — most reliable, best evidence for preventing flight-related ankle swelling
- Hydration and movement during flights — free, highly effective, underutilized
- Diosmin/hesperidin — best-evidenced oral option for venous-related edema; pharmaceutical-grade Daflon has strongest backing
- OPCs (Pycnogenol, grape seed extract) — only oral supplements with direct flight-swelling trial data, though studies were small and industry-funded
- Horse chestnut (aescin) — good Cochrane-level evidence for venous insufficiency edema; reasonable extrapolation to travel swelling
- Bromelain — useful anti-inflammatory adjunct; best taken on empty stomach
What doesn't have strong evidence:
- Generic "lymph tonic" herbal blends featuring cleavers, burdock, astragalus, and similar ingredients — traditional use, minimal clinical data
- Claims about "detoxing" the lymphatic system through any oral supplement
- Any supplement marketed as preventing or treating DVT
The 2022 PMC review was clear: evidence for supplement-based approaches to lymphatic drainage remains limited overall, with animal models and one hesperidin crossover trial offering mechanistic promise but not confirmed clinical outcomes in the primary populations studied. Available research through 2024–2026 found no peer-reviewed trials confirming that ingestible "lymphatic drainage" supplements specifically treat flight-related ankle swelling beyond the small Pycnogenol studies.
Does that mean these supplements are useless? Not entirely. It means they're modest, adjunctive tools — most effective when stacked with compression, hydration, and movement, and most legitimate when they contain transparent doses of evidence-backed ingredients rather than underdosed proprietary blends of trendy botanicals.
The practical recommendation: If you want to try a supplement for post-travel swelling, prioritize a product containing diosmin/hesperidin, horse chestnut, or OPCs at clinically relevant doses with third-party testing verification. Start 2–3 days before your trip. Pair it with graduated compression socks and intentional movement every 60–90 minutes. Drink water consistently.
That combination gives you everything science currently supports for keeping post-travel puffiness to a minimum — with no exaggerated promises attached.
This article is for informational purposes only and does not constitute medical advice. Post-travel swelling that is severe, persistent, asymmetric, or accompanied by pain, warmth, or redness should be evaluated by a healthcare professional to rule out serious conditions including deep vein thrombosis.
